For a normal distribution that has a mean of 100 and a standard deviation of 8. Determine the Z-score for each of the following X values:
X=70 Z=-3.75
X=124 Z=3

p(92 < x < 108) = ?
z(92) = (92-100)/8 = -1
z(108) = (108-100)/8 = 1
P(92 < x < 108) = P(-1 < z < 1) = 0.6827
---------------------------------------------
p(84 < x < 116) = ?
z(84) = (84-100)/8 = -2
z(116) = (116-100)/8 = 2
P(84 < x < 116) = P(-2 < z < 2) = 0.9545
-----
p(x < 84) = ?
z(84) = -2
P(x < 84) = P(z < -2) = P(-100< z < -2) = 0.0228
